Canada Win Toss, Ask New Zealand To Bat

Canada won the toss and asked New Zealand to bat in their final World Cup Group C match on Thursday

New Zealand, who have already qualified for the Super Eights, rested fast bowler Shane Bond and brought in Daryl Tuffey.

Spinner Jeetan Patel also came in for paceman James Franklin while batsman Peter Fulton replaced injured Ross Taylor.

Eliminated Canada made two changes from Sunday's defeat by England with Henry Osinde and left-arm spinner Kevin Sandher taking the places of George Codrington and Desmond Chumney.

Kenya and England meet here on Saturday to determine the group's other Super Eights qualifier.

Teams:

New Zealand - Lou Vincent, Stephen Fleming (captain), Peter Fulton, Scott Styris, Craig McMillan, Jacob Oram, Brendon McCullum (wicketkeeper), Daniel Vettori, Daryl Tuffey, Jeetan Patel, Michael Mason

Canada - John Davison (captain), Geoff Barnett, Ashish Bagai (wicketkeeper), Ian Billcliff, Abdool Samad, Ashif Mulla, Sunil Dhaniram, Umar Bhatti, Anderson Cummins, Henry Osinde, Kevin Sandher.
